In chemistry, acid value (AV, acid number, neutralization number or acidity) is a number used to quantify the acidity of a given chemical substance. It is the quantity of base (usually potassium hydroxide (KOH)), expressed as milligrams of KOH required to neutralize the acidic constituents in 1 gram of a … See more For example, for analysis of crude oil: $${\displaystyle AV=(V_{eq}-b_{eq})N{\frac {\text{56.1 g/mol}}{W_{\text{oil}}}}}$$ Where KOH is the titrant, wherease crude oil is the titrand. WebCommerical biodiesel is composed of FAME. It may also contain small amounts of FA, which are quantified by an acid number, expressed as milligrams of potassium hydroxide required to neutralize 1 g of sample. In 2006, the ASTM D 6751 biodiesel acid-number limit was harmonized with the European biodiesel value of 0.50.
